    22. Heres are some examples of cased EK11. Three cases at the front are similer to the case being dicussed here, the main difference being the way the ribbon is attached to the inside of the lid. My personal opinion is that as these were private purchase cases, retailers during the Third Reich period would have used up old stock left over from WW1 and produced between the wars before anything else, hence the fact that a WW1 EK11 may very well fit more snuggly than a WW11 EK11.
